Solution for 9x+13=-14 equation:


Simplifying
9x + 13 = -14

Reorder the terms:
13 + 9x = -14

Solving
13 + 9x = -14

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-13' to each side of the equation.
13 + -13 + 9x = -14 + -13

Combine like terms: 13 + -13 = 0
0 + 9x = -14 + -13
9x = -14 + -13

Combine like terms: -14 + -13 = -27
9x = -27

Divide each side by '9'.
x = -3

Simplifying
x = -3
